“Facing the cathedral's main entrance, this is a fine 18th-century mansion with one of the most stunning facades in the city, as well as interesting interior details.”

"In front of the cathedral spreads the sumptuous Plaza del Obispo, where the blood-red Bishop’s Palace, the Palacio Episcopal, forms an exhibition space, generally for sculpture and paintings." Full review

"The Baroque episcopal palace (18C), which stands on the Plaza del Obispo, has a magnificent grey and pink marble doorway with Corinthian columns, projecting entablatures" Full review
